Recently, Microsoft released Windows*ML on Windows Developer Day, which allows developers to perform machine learning tasks in the Windows operating system. Windows ML enables efficient hardware utilization for any given artificial intelligence workload and intelligent workload distribution across different hardware types - including Intel's Vision Processing Units (VPUs). The Intel VPU is a chip designed to speed up marginal artificial intelligence workloads. Developers can use the VPU to build and deploy next-generation deep neural network applications on Windows clients.
The Intel Movidius(TM) Myriad(TM) X VPU is the industry's first system-on-chip with a dedicated neural computing engine for hardware acceleration of deep learning reasoning in front-end applications. Intel's third-generation VPUs are designed specifically for high-speed, low-power running deep neural networks, thereby alleviating the load of other hardware when performing specific artificial intelligence tasks.
Through the combination of Windows ML and Intel VPU, Microsoft can provide independent software vendors with specialized deep learning reasoning solutions that eliminate the need for additional workloads on legacy hardware and reduce overall system power consumption without custom code. The combination of Windows ML and Intel VPU can make client applications and core operating systems more intelligent, such as personal assistants, enhanced biometric security systems, smart music, photo search and recognition capabilities, and more.
